site stats

React native performance optimization

WebApr 22, 2024 · React is one such example of UI framework which is considered best in terms of rendering performance. Although, since it’s virtual DOM is famous for effectively … WebFeb 15, 2024 · React Native offers four different ways to build navigation: iOS Navigator: Can be used only for iOS and won’t help in Android navigation development. Navigator: …

React Performance Optimization 2024: Methods and Techniques

WebApr 10, 2024 · React provides built-in profiling tools like React DevTools and the Performance API, which can be used to measure and analyze the performance of your application. By following these best practices for performance optimization, you can create a high-performing React application that provides a seamless and efficient user experience. WebJan 13, 2024 · There are fine React performance optimization techniques which we recommend to overcome the costly DOM operations. Find out how. 1. Windowing or List Virtualization in React Applications. Many React applications having or displaying long lists usually bear performance issues. Before loading the app, the entire list will be rendered in … siberica handcreme https://westboromachine.com

What are Some Best Practices for React? - OpenXcell

WebOct 22, 2024 · Summing Up. You can easily optimize the performance of React Native by taking a range of React Native app development services from a leading app development company. Also, try these steps for React Native App Optimization: Leveraging Flipper for debugging issues. Leveraging image caching solution. WebMay 9, 2024 · The last few days, our team got a chance to improve the performance of an existing React Native for one of our clients from UK. The app was available on both the … WebApr 3, 2024 · Optimize React Native Code The code ensures you don’t spend too much time and memory while rendering. Optimizing the code is standard practice and helps deliver suitable applications. siberica spring beauty

Tips for Optimizing React Native Application …

Category:7 best practices that will increase React Native performance

Tags:React native performance optimization

React native performance optimization

5 Techniques for Optimizing Performance on a React App - Telerik Blogs

WebDec 7, 2024 · From what I can gather... it's better to have these numbers as low as possible and as close together as possible: react-native performance monitor and Understanding React Native Perf Monitor. I've got two results from the performance monitor: Before enabling optimization: After enabling optimization ( react-native-screens if you're curious): WebMar 24, 2024 · React Native is a popular technology for engineers who are looking for building mobile applications in a productive way without compromising on native …

React native performance optimization

Did you know?

WebJul 14, 2024 · React Native offers four potential options for improving the navigational ability of your mobile app: 1- Navigator iOS: It can be used to build better navigation for iOS app development. 2- React Navigation: It offers a way for users to have smooth transitions between screens. 3- Navigator: It is used to generate prototypes or tiny applications. WebApr 11, 2024 · The component-based architecture of React Native enables developers to easily build complex UIs by splitting the app down into reusable components. Performance Optimization. React Native includes various speed optimization techniques, such as lazy loading, code splitting, and asynchronous rendering, to ensure that apps run quickly and …

WebUsing the react-addons-perf library you can get an overview of your app’s overall performance. The usage is very simple: Import Perf from 'react-addons-perf' Perf.start (); // use the app Perf.stop (); Perf.printWasted (); This will print a table with the amount of time components wasted in rendering. WebApr 30, 2024 · React.memo is a great way of optimizing performance as it helps cache functional components. In computing, memoization is an optimization technique used primarily to speed up computer programs by storing the results of expensive function calls and returning the cached result when the same inputs occur again.

WebApr 11, 2024 · The component-based architecture of React Native enables developers to easily build complex UIs by splitting the app down into reusable components. … WebMar 17, 2024 · Optimizing Flatlist Configuration Terms . VirtualizedList: The component behind FlatList (React Native's implementation of the Virtual List concept.) Memory consumption: How much information about your list is being stored in memory, which could lead to an app crash. Responsiveness: Application ability to respond to interactions. Low …

WebNov 16, 2024 · To optimize the application size of a react native application, you should: Use Proguard to minimize the application size. Create reduced sized APK files for specific …

WebNov 16, 2024 · In this article, I will explore some of the common best practices you should consider to improve React Native performance. Use this guide to improve performance in ReactJs. 1. Memory use. ... Using large images in react-native apps have a negative impact on memory optimization. To get optimum results when dealing with images, ensure the … the peppermint restaurantWebFeb 24, 2024 · Conclusion: Performance profiling and optimization are critical steps in ensuring that a React Native application is performing optimally. By using profiling tools and applying optimization ... siberi groupWebMar 28, 2016 · Optimizing performance is a big part of this. Here is the story of how we made React Native app startup twice as fast. Why the hurry? With an app that runs faster, content loads quickly, which means people get more time to interact with it, and smooth animations make the app enjoyable to use. siberic locationWebFeb 11, 2024 · React Native is an open-source framework that allows software developers to build cross-platform mobile applications. React Native is popular among developers due … siberia warmingWebVirtualizedList is the component behind FlatList, and is React Native's implementation of the ' virtual list ' concept. Performance, in this context, imply a smooth (not chopy) scroll (and navigation in or out of your list) experience. siberie coffeeshop menuWebJul 6, 2024 · React Native is still React. Before we dive into things related strictly to React Native, we need to remember that most of the optimization techniques used on the web can be transferred to React Native. After all, it is still React. Here are some of the most common ones. Avoid unnecessary renders: React.memo() siberica hebeWebPerformance Overview. A compelling reason for using React Native instead of WebView-based tools is to achieve 60 frames per second and a native look and feel to your apps. Where possible, we would like for React Native to do the right thing and help you to focus … A compelling reason for using React Native instead of WebView-based tools is to … s. iberica